Commercial locks are not just for offices and storage spaces. They are being used in hotels, restaurants, schools, gyms, and other commercial sites to reduce theft and protect sensitive information.

A commercial lock is an access control device that restricts entry to space through a door or another entry point. All commercial locks have the same basic components: locking mechanism, locking bolt, locking handle, strike plate, and cam or cylinder.

The primary differences between types of commercial locks are their cost, accessibility to users with disabilities, ease of use, and maintenance requirements.
